When it comes to a Mech mod, I would be especially careful to research the specific clone you are considering. Thing like springs, adjustment rings, magnet strength, and insulators can cause catastrophic failure and a very unsafe mod.
In some occasions the clone is superior, in others the clone is a total dud. In rare occasions the clones “fix” a problem the original had. In most cases; however, you get an inferior product that will give you a good concept on how the authentic performs.
Bottom line is, ask around for people that have the same clone from the same cloner, you want and decide from there. Each clone company makes their clones to a different standard. Think of it this way: there is a reason for a 100$ authentic to become a 15$ clone. It’s true capitalism, and the mod company, vendor and courier still needs to make money. Someone is cutting corners to make that money.

There has been times when the actual owner of the authentic will call their own product a "clone" because someone is selling it for much lower than the MAP (minimum advertised price).

The Goon V1.5 debacle is the last time I remember it happening.

Are clones really inferior to the original mod?

Most cases, yes they’re much more inferior by a long shot. I’ve personally found Chinese Clones of Chinese shit to be damn close. Clones of quality Pinoy European/US gear not so much. The olds saying goes you get what you pay for. Clones on the most part skimp on quality material and machining, yes it does make a difference. Pulse they attempt to copy quality gear but also save money on quality of materials like insulators, machining and quality metal. Yes it makes a difference, big difference. IMO if you can’t afford the authentic just don’t get it. But again like I said before Clones of Chinese gear what I’ve found is there really isn’t much difference because in general they use the same cheap low quality materials.
